宏程序编程是什么

worktile 其他 78

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    宏程序编程是指利用宏指令来进行编程的一种方法。宏指令是一组预定义的指令,它可以被用户定义和调用,用来代替一系列常用操作的集合。宏程序编程主要用于简化重复性的操作,提高编程效率。

    在宏程序中,用户可以通过定义和调用宏指令来完成某一系列操作。宏指令可以接受参数,用于在使用时提供不同的输入。通过使用宏指令,可以将一系列操作封装成一个简短的指令,从而减少重复劳动,并提高代码的可读性和维护性。

    宏程序编程的优点在于可以加快开发速度,减少重复性代码的编写。它可以将一些常用的操作封装成一个宏指令,供多处使用,从而简化了代码的编写过程。同时,使用宏指令还可以提高编程的灵活性和可维护性,因为只需要修改宏指令的定义,就可以同时修改所有使用了该宏指令的地方。

    然而,宏程序编程也有一些限制和注意事项。首先,宏指令的定义和调用必须符合一定的规则,使用者需要了解这些规则才能正确地应用宏指令。其次,使用宏指令可能会引入一定的性能损耗,因为在宏指令调用时,需要将宏指令展开成实际的代码。

    总的来说,宏程序编程是一种简化编程的方法,通过定义和调用宏指令,可以提高编程效率和代码的可维护性。但是在使用宏指令时需要注意规则和性能影响。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    宏程序编程是一种在计算机程序中使用宏的技术。宏是一种代码模板,可以在程序中进行多次重复使用。它可以用来简化程序的编写过程,减少代码重复,并提高程序的可读性和可维护性。

    1. 代码重用:宏可以定义一段可重复使用的代码片段。当需要多次重复使用相同的代码时,可以使用宏来定义这段代码,并在需要的地方进行调用。这样可以节省编写重复代码的时间和精力。

    2. 代码简化:宏可以用来简化复杂的代码结构。通过使用宏,可以将一些繁琐的操作封装成一个简单的宏,并在程序中直接调用宏。这样可以提高程序的可读性,并减少出错的可能性。

    3. 条件编译:宏可以用来在编译时根据条件选择性地编译代码。通过使用宏定义条件编译的标识符,可以根据不同的条件编译不同的代码块。这样可以实现在不同的环境下编译不同的代码逻辑。

    4. 代码优化:宏可以用来进行代码优化。通过使用宏定义一些高效的代码片段,可以提高程序的执行效率。宏可以避免函数调用的开销,并直接展开为代码。这样可以减少程序的运行时间和内存消耗。

    5. 处理复杂数据结构:宏可以用来处理复杂的数据结构。通过使用宏,可以在程序中定义一些针对特定数据结构的操作,比如数组、链表等。这样可以简化对复杂数据结构的操作,并提高程序的可读性和可维护性。

    总结来说,宏程序编程是一种使用宏来简化、优化和重用代码的技术,它可以提高程序的开发效率和质量。宏在各种编程语言中都有广泛的应用,比如C语言、C++语言、Python语言等。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    宏程序编程是一种可以通过编写、定义宏来自动化执行某些任务的编程方法。它的主要目的是使用简单的命令或语句来实现复杂的功能。

    宏程序编程通常应用于自动化任务,可以提高工作效率和减少错误。宏程序可以用于不同的应用,包括办公自动化、数据处理、网站开发等领域。

    宏程序编程的基本原理是将一系列步骤或命令记录下来,并将其保存为一个宏。用户可以通过调用宏来自动执行这些步骤,而不需要手动逐一输入命令。

    宏程序编程的操作流程如下:

    1. 宏的录制:首先要录制一个宏,记录下用户需要自动执行的操作步骤。录制可以在应用程序中完成,例如Microsoft Office套件中的宏录制器。

    2. 宏的编辑:录制完成后,可以对宏进行编辑,添加、删除或修改命令。编辑可以通过宏编辑器进行,编辑器可根据具体应用程序的不同而有所差异。

    3. 宏的保存:编辑完成后,需要将宏保存下来。保存的格式也因应用程序的不同而有所不同,常见的格式包括常规文本文件、二进制文件或特定应用程序的宏文件。

    4. 宏的调用:保存好宏后,用户可以通过调用宏来自动执行之前录制的操作步骤。调用宏可以通过快捷键、菜单选项或特定的命令进行。

    宏程序编程的优点是提高工作效率,减少重复劳动和错误。它可以将复杂的任务简化成一个简单的命令或操作,让用户只需输入一次命令,即可完成大量繁琐的工作。

    然而,宏程序编程也存在一些限制和注意事项。首先,宏的录制、编辑和保存需要一定的编程知识和技巧。其次,宏可能因为应用程序或操作系统的升级而不兼容。最后,宏的执行速度可能较慢,在处理大量数据或复杂任务时可能会出现性能问题。

    总之,宏程序编程是一种简化和自动化任务的编程方法。它可以提高工作效率,减少错误,但也需要注意其限制和适用范围。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部